WASHINGTON, Jan. 27 -- Environmental Protection Agency has issued a proposed rule called: Freedom of Information Act Regulations Update.
The proposed rule was published in the Federal Register on Jan. 27 by Lee Zeldin, Administrator.
Summary: The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A or agency) proposes revisions to the agency's regulations under the Freedom of Information Act (FOIA or Act). This action is based on EPA's targeted reconsideration of the 2023 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) Regulations Update, Phase II. EPA proposes to eliminate the inclusion of the newly minted Environmental Justice Expedited Processing (EJ EP) criteria.
